Transaction 978391de3a77c328399314f6418ff8f85466dc0d7083d7772a4608bc9b579497
1 Input
1 Output
-
978391de3a77c328399314f6418ff8f85466dc0d7083d7772a4608bc9b579497:0
- value
- 421649
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70cd58b56f42d6bdc371c050b6ac84713dfa7b40 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BHSgDFcZQMaJn2FvtpMmZ5tCiDuhC7tbA